During the Christmas 2012 season, Jason teamed up with Sandi Patty for A Christmas Celebration Tour. In November, he was featured on Fox News Channel with anchor Kelly Wright for a special segment called "Beyond The Dream". In October 2012, Crabb appeared on Marie Osmond's Hallmark Channel show, Marie. In 2011, the family group reunited to record a new album, along with a concert tour from the end of 2011 through the beginning of 2012. On September 28, 2010, Spring Hill Music Group released Jason's second solo project, a Christmas album titled Because It's Christmas. The album was also nominated for a Dove Award for Country Album of the Year at the 41st GMA Dove Awards.
